Knowing the Basics
First things first, it's essential to know that Delta Airlines has specific guidelines for carry-on bags, and it's always a good idea to check their website for the most up-to-date information. But don't worry, we've got you covered! The general rule of thumb is that your carry-on bag should fit in the overhead bin or under the seat in front of you.
Now, let's talk about the fun stuff – the items you can bring along! Liquids, gels, and aerosols are allowed in carry-on bags, but they must be in containers of 3.4 ounces or less and fit in a clear, quart-sized zip-top bag. Easy peasy, right?
Packing Like a Pro
So, what else can you bring in your carry-on? Electronics like laptops, tablets, and phones are all good to go, but be prepared to remove them from your bag and put them in a bin for screening. And, of course, you can bring snacks and drinks to keep you fueled during your flight – just be sure to follow the liquids rule!
But wait, there's more! Reading material, headphones, and even musical instruments are all allowed in carry-on bags. Yes, you read that right – you can bring your guitar or violin on board and jam out at 30,000 feet!

Special Items
Now, let's talk about some special items that might require a little extra planning. Medications and medical equipment are always allowed in carry-on bags, but it's a good idea to bring a copy of your prescription and a letter from your doctor, just in case. And, if you have a service animal, be sure to contact Delta Airlines in advance to make arrangements.
And, finally, let's not forget about duty-free items! If you're traveling internationally, you can bring duty-free items like perfume and liquor in your carry-on bag, but be sure to follow the rules and regulations for your destination country.
